  • Publication number: 20160285873
    Abstract: A first device having a first public key receives an identifier associated with a second device, and a second public key associated with the second device. The first device sends the identifier to the second device. The first device authenticates the second device using the first public key and the second public key. The first device receives a notification from the second device that the identifier sent to the second device corresponds to the second public key. The first device is used to enroll the second device in a first network including the first device based on receiving the notification. The first device is used to authorize a third device to enroll the second device in a second network including the first device and the third device after the second device is enrolled in the first network.

  • Patent number: 9456328
    Abstract: A method and apparatus for performing a discovery of one or more wireless devices. The method includes initiating, at a first wireless device, a discovery protocol having a configurable parameter, the discovery protocol being associated with discovery of one or more second wireless devices; determining a number of second wireless devices within a predetermined range of the first wireless device; and adjusting the configurable parameter of the discovery protocol based on the number of second wireless devices determined to be within the predetermined range of the first wireless device. The method further includes at the first wireless device, completing the discovery of one or more second wireless devices in accordance with the configurable parameter of the discovery protocol as adjusted based on the number of second wireless devices determined to be within the predetermined range of the first wireless device.

  • Patent number: 9402270
    Abstract: Systems, methods, and other embodiments associated with generating transient identifiers are described. According to one embodiment, an apparatus includes a memory device that stores a primary identifier that is unique to the apparatus. The primary identifier correlates with a displayed identifier of the apparatus that is used by a remote device to initiate communications with the apparatus. The apparatus includes identifier logic configured to generate a secondary identifier in response to receiving an association request that includes the displayed identifier when the apparatus is in a bootstrap mode. The bootstrap mode is a state of the apparatus when the apparatus is initializing and will accept a new association. The association request is a wireless communication that initiates establishing secure communications.

  • Patent number: 9380401
    Abstract: A network device includes a receiving module and a detecting module. The receiving module is configured to receive a beacon transmitted by a remote device operating in one of a plurality of network modes, or a probe response transmitted by the remote device in response to a probe request transmitted by the network device. The beacon or the probe response includes an information element indicating that the remote device is capable of operating in the plurality of network modes. The plurality of network modes includes an ad-hoc mode, an infrastructure mode, a mesh mode, and a WiFi direct peer-to-peer mode. The detecting module is configured to detect the remote device as capable of operating in the plurality of network modes based on the information element.

  • Patent number: 9363249
    Abstract: Methods, systems, and apparatus are disclosed for generating one or more device identifiers based on a public key associated with a respective device. Various embodiments include condensing and/or hashing a device public key to generate the corresponding device identifier. By using the relationship between a device public key and its device identifier, public key exchanges are implemented to verify this relationship and facilitate device enrollment into one or more networks. The embodiments further describe enrolling one or more devices into networks and/or authorizing devices to enroll one more devices into networks based on public key exchanges and verification that the one or more device identifiers match the respective public keys. Embodiments for authorizing other devices describe a first device enrolling a second device in a first network and authorizing a third device to enroll the second device in a second network using an exchange of public keys and/or messages.

  • Patent number: 9332485
    Abstract: An integrated circuit includes a control module and a physical layer device. The control module (i) during each of multiple beacon intervals, operates a mobile device in a sleep mode or a listen mode, and (ii) for each of the beacon intervals, selects a length of the sleep mode or the listen mode such that resulting lengths of the sleep mode or the listen mode vary randomly. The control module partially or fully powers down the mobile device during the sleep mode. The physical layer device (i) wirelessly transmits, while the control module operates the mobile device in an active mode, a signal to discover one or more peers in a peer-to-peer network, and (ii) while the control module is operating the mobile device in the listen mode, receives responses to the signal. The control module determines which of the peers are discoverable based on the responses.

  • Patent number: 9264404
    Abstract: A system including a time stamp module, an encryption module, and a packet generator module. The time stamp module is configured to generate a time stamp for a packet. The encryption module is configured to encrypt data using the time stamp and a security key. The packet generator module is configured to generate the packet. The packet includes (i) the time stamp in a header portion of the packet, and (ii) the encrypted data in a payload portion of the packet.

  • Patent number: 9204311
    Abstract: A system including an association module to associate a client station with an access point via a first or a second channel based on a distance of the client station from the access point. The first channel is a television white space channel. The second channel is in 2.4 GHz or 5 GHz band. A channel selection module switches a connection of the client station to the access point between the first and second channels based on the distance of the client station from the access point, a state of the connection of the client station to the access point, and a quality of service requirement of the client station. A routing module routes first and second types of data from the client station to the access point respectively via the first and second channels. A combining module combines data received by the client station via the first and second channels.
